1. AI in Healthcare
AI has already begun making waves in healthcare, and in 2025, we will see even more groundbreaking applications. AI-powered systems will continue to assist healthcare providers by analyzing vast amounts of data to detect diseases early. Machine learning algorithms will become more accurate in diagnosing conditions, predicting patient outcomes, and suggesting personalized treatments.
Moreover, AI tools will become more accessible in everyday healthcare settings, helping people manage chronic conditions and make better lifestyle choices. AI will also be used to streamline hospital operations, improve patient care, and reduce administrative burdens, allowing healthcare providers to focus more on direct patient care.
The growth of AI in healthcare is particularly important because it will lead to more efficient and accurate treatments. We can expect AI to play a significant role in enhancing research, discovering new drugs, and predicting disease outbreaks, which will be critical in handling future public health challenges.

5. AI Ethics and Regulation
As AI continues to evolve, so too will the discussions around its ethics and regulation. By 2025, there will likely be more established frameworks to ensure that AI is developed and used responsibly. AI regulation will cover a wide range of issues, from data privacy to ensuring that AI doesn’t perpetuate bias or inequality.
In particular, regulators will focus on ensuring that AI systems are transparent and accountable. Their goal will be to prevent AI systems from making biased or discriminatory decisions. AI algorithms will need to be audited to ensure they are aligned with ethical standards and human rights. We can also expect greater scrutiny on the use of AI in sensitive areas such as criminal justice, hiring, and healthcare, where biases could have serious consequences.
Subsequently, as more industries adopt AI, there will be increasing pressure on governments and international organizations to set clear guidelines on the responsible use of AI. This will likely lead to the establishment of global standards and regulations, helping to ensure that AI technologies are used ethically and transparently across the board.
6. AI in Cybersecurity
AI’s role in cybersecurity will become even more critical in 2025. With the increasing frequency of cyberattacks, businesses and governments will rely more on AI-powered solutions to defend against threats. Machine learning algorithms will be used to detect vulnerabilities and predict potential attacks before they occur.
As cybersecurity threats become more sophisticated, AI tools will help companies strengthen their defenses. In particular, AI-driven systems will be able to analyze large volumes of data in real-time, identifying potential security breaches and responding to them instantly. This will be essential for protecting sensitive data, especially as more businesses and individuals move their activities online.
Moreover, AI will assist in identifying and neutralizing phishing attempts, malware, and ransomware attacks, which are becoming more difficult to detect with traditional security measures. Thus, businesses and individuals will increasingly rely on AI to safeguard their online presence.
7. AI in Education
The impact of AI on education will continue to grow in 2025. AI-powered tools will help educators personalize learning experiences for students, making it easier for teachers to address individual needs. These tools will analyze students’ progress and tailor educational content accordingly.
In the same way, AI will facilitate remote learning by providing students with virtual tutors and interactive learning platforms. AI will not only improve access to education but will also create more engaging and effective learning environments.
However, as AI becomes more integrated into the education system, there will be concerns regarding the role of teachers and the potential for over-reliance on technology. Despite these concerns, AI will undoubtedly help improve educational outcomes by offering personalized support and enabling students to learn at their own pace.
